How you’ll spend your time here
You’ll be helping to provide cover for the children as and when needed. This could be for periods of holiday, sickness, or even vacancy gaps. Sometimes youll support for a full day, or it may just be a morning or afternoon session.
You’ll likely start most of your days with a fully formulated plan that will soon get completely derailed. Pivoting when the circumstances call for it is a regular occurrence in child care!
Creativity is key. Teaching young children allows for hands‑on arts and crafts, storytelling, exercise, and educational games. It’s important to keep things fresh and try new activities to keep attention spans engaged. Of course we work within the EYFS standards, but that doesnt stop you from engaging your creative flair and enthusiasm for learning.

Storal sets the highest of standards when it comes to safeguarding, the welfare of children and creating a work environment that encourages feedback‑discussion‑resilience. We take our role in the safety of children, our families and our team extremely seriously. As governed by the EYFS, we have a designated safeguarding lead in each setting and all staff (and volunteers) complete thorough compliance checks prior to employment including employment references & DBS.
